France bans unsolicited telemarketing calls

What's happened

France has entered into force a new law prohibiting businesses from contacting consumers without prior consent. The measure, backed by President Macron’s government, aims to curb intrusive telemarketing and protect vulnerable consumers. It applies from Aug. 11 and imposes fines on violators, with exemptions for consented calls and existing contractual relationships.

What's behind the headline?

Analysis

  • The law marks a decisive shift in consumer protections, moving from opt-out to explicit opt-in for telemarketing.
  • France’s approach mirrors earlier efforts in Germany and others, but with higher fines that reflect growing concern about intrusive marketing.
  • The measure could reshape how firms prospect for customers, potentially reducing cold calls but also affecting small businesses relying on outreach.
  • Expect cross-border scrutiny as firms adapt to stricter French rules; international call centers may need to adjust their compliance programs.
  • The policy’s effectiveness will depend on enforcement and public awareness, including a government website for reporting unwanted calls.

How we got here

The reform follows years of consumer complaints about relentless telemarketing. Previously, consumers could register on a no-call list, but many centers ignored it. The new framework shifts enforcement to require explicit consent and creates penalties for offenders, signaling a broader push to regulate digital marketing in France.

Our analysis

- Independent reports that the law requires explicit consumer consent and imposes fines for illegal calls; Parliament approved the measure last year. - AP News notes that the law enters into force Aug. 11 and highlights exemptions for existing contractual relationships and consent mechanisms. - The Independent also references concerns from Morocco about job impacts in call centers and compares with Germany’s long-standing ban since 2009. - Reuters-style summaries indicate fines up to 375,000 euros per call for companies and 75,000 euros per call for individuals.
